Residue calculation circuit

Boots – shoes – and leggings

Patent

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

G06F 738

Patent

active

053612213

ABSTRACT:
A residue calculation circuit which can achieve increase of the calculation speed and reduction of the scale of an integrated circuit. The residue calculation circuit includes cascade-connected delay circuits, a first stage multiplier and a plurality of multipliers for multiplying an input residue and outputs of the delay circuits by respective coefficients and adding a predetermined correction number to residues of the products, a first adder for adding outputs of the first stage multiplier and a first one of the multipliers and outputting a first stage sum data and a first stage carry signal, a plurality of adders each for adding the output of the first adder or one of the adders at a preceding stage and the output of the corresponding multiplier and outputting a sum data and a carry signal, an accumulation circuit for accumulating reversed values of the carry signals and outputting cumulative data, and a correction circuit for multiplying the cumulative data by the predetermined correction number, subtracting thus obtained cumulative correction data from the sum data outputted from the last stage adder and outputting the resulted data as an output of the residue calculation circuit.

REFERENCES:
patent: 4007341 (1977-02-01), Sourgens et al.
patent: 4709345 (1987-11-01), Vu

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Residue calculation circuit does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Residue calculation circuit,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Residue calculation circuit will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-1806379

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.